DGS-1250 Series Gigabit Ethernet Smart Managed Switch Web UI Reference Guide Parameter Max Response Time Robustness Value Last Listener Query Interval Description Enter the maximum response time, in seconds, advertised in MLD snooping queries. The range is from 1 to 25. Enter the robustness variable used in MLD snooping. The range is from 1 to 7. Enter the interval at which the MLD snooping querier sends MLD group-specific or group-source-specific (channel) query messages. The range is from 1 to 25. Click the Apply button to accept the changes made. MLD Snooping Groups Settings This window is used to display and configure the MLD snooping static group, and view MLD snooping group. To view the following window, click L2 Features > L2 Multicast Control > MLD Snooping > MLD Snooping Groups Settings, as shown below: Figure 5-55 MLD Snooping Groups Settings Window The fields that can be configured in MLD Snooping Static Groups Settings are described below: Parameter VID Group Address From Port - To Port VID Group Address Description Enter the VLAN ID of the multicast group here. The range is from 1 to 4094. Enter the IPv6 multicast group address here. Select the appropriate port range used for the configuration here. Click the radio button and enter a VLAN ID of the multicast group. The range is from 1 to 4094. Click the radio button and enter an IPv6 multicast group address. Click the Apply button to accept the changes made. Click the Delete button to remove the specified entry. Click the Find button to locate a specific entry based on the information entered. Click the Show All button to view all the entries. Enter a page number and click the Go button to navigate to a specific page when multiple pages exist. 110
